1. Keyword Research: The Foundation of SEO Success

Solid keyword research is the cornerstone of any successful SEO strategy. It’s about understanding the terms and phrases your target audience is actively searching for online. In 2024, the focus goes beyond just keyword volume. Here’s what you need to consider:

  • Informational vs. Transactional Keywords: Identify a healthy mix of keywords that cater to both informational (“best running shoes for beginners”) and transactional (“buy running shoes online”) search intent.
  • Long-Tail Keywords: Don’t underestimate the power of long-tail keywords – more specific phrases with lower search volume but higher conversion rates. Targeting “women’s running shoes for wide feet” can be more effective than just “running shoes.”
  • Search Intent Matters: Understanding the “why” behind user searches is crucial. Are they looking for information, a product comparison, or a specific brand? Tailor your content and keywords accordingly.

3. Technical SEO: The Unsung Hero

Technical SEO is the behind-the-scenes work that ensures search engines can easily crawl, index, and understand your website. Here’s what you should focus on:

  • Mobile Responsiveness: In 2024, a mobile-friendly website is non-negotiable. Responsive design ensures your website adapts seamlessly to all devices, a ranking factor for Google.
  • Website Speed Optimization: A slow website is a recipe for high bounce rates and poor rankings. Prioritize page loading speed by optimizing images, minifying code, and leveraging caching mechanisms.
  • Clear Site Structure and Navigation: Make it easy for both search engines and users to navigate your website with a clear hierarchy, logical page structure, and well-organized internal linking.
  • Structured Data Implementation: Providing search engines with additional context about your content through structured data markup can enhance your search results with rich snippets, boosting click-through rates.

4. Building Backlinks: The Power of Credibility

Backlinks – links from other websites pointing to yours – remain a crucial SEO ranking factor. But the emphasis is now on high-quality backlinks from relevant and authoritative websites in your niche. Here are some strategies to consider:

  • Guest Blogging: Contribute high-quality articles to reputable websites within your industry, with backlinks naturally woven into the content.
  • Broken Link Building: Find broken links on relevant websites and suggest your content as a replacement, offering value and earning a backlink in the process.
  • Create Shareable Content: Develop content so valuable and engaging that people naturally want to share it with their audience, organically generating backlinks.

5. Local SEO: Optimize for Your Niche

If you have a local business, local SEO is essential for getting discovered by potential customers searching for products or services in your area. Here’s how to optimize your local presence:

  • Claim and Optimize Your Google My Business Listing: This free tool allows you to manage how your business appears in Google Search and Maps, including accurate contact information, business hours, and customer reviews.
  • Citation Building: Ensure your business information (name, address, phone number) is consistent across online directories and local websites.
